Transaction 24315d728209331512ca45e87811878465900bbf66fec573ad041d02088af3aa

1 Input
2 Outputs
  • 24315d728209331512ca45e87811878465900bbf66fec573ad041d02088af3aa:0
  • value  2280970
    address  3M76ymdeRsNAoMLKkaRT1Rc5xP3JrpnB1R
  • 24315d728209331512ca45e87811878465900bbf66fec573ad041d02088af3aa:1
  • value  90027
    address  bc1qmfpy4nhmh900cl3st9rrh6at8xgag6tp5qq3j2